| This was a great trip to take. One of my friends said that she might have just driven into the lake, looked and left. She was really happy that I had arranged for the trip. Do to our own fault, we sat in the back of the boat and it was hard to hear the narrator. Fully recommend that you get there early so you can get either a top level seating or a front seating. The guid took time to point our interests and look for wildlife that we probably would not have spotted. |

| This was a beautiful trip and a very friendly crew. We had a beautiful day. It was very picturesque. Although the boat was handicapable, the restroom was not for wheelchairs. You can buy light snacks on board. There is a snackbar you can buy food at before or after the cruise. We did not go in there, so I can not say what they had or what kind of prices they had. We chose to go the the Mining Camp Restaurant. You pass the turnoff for it on your way to the Dolly. The food there is wonderful and served family style on aluminum mining plates. Both are wll worth the money. |
